What is MaxDiff Analysis?

MaxDiff, short for Maximum Difference Scaling, is a research technique used to gauge preferences among multiple items. It helps in identifying the Most and Least important features or aspects among a given set of choices. Rather than asking respondents to rank items directly, MaxDiff presents them with Subsets and asks them to indicate the most and least preferred options.

What are the benefits of MaxDiff Analysis?

Efficiency and Accuracy

MaxDiff efficiently handles a large number of items, providing a more accurate assessment of consumer preferences compared to traditional ranking methods.

Relative Importance

MaxDiff helps in understanding the relative importance of each item within the choice set, offering deeper insights into consumer decision-making.

Reduced Respondent Burden

By breaking down the evaluation into manageable subsets, MaxDiff reduces respondent burden, leading to higher response rates and improved data quality. It's simple for respondents to evaluate a subset of 4 or 5 attributes and pick what is least and most preferred. For most market research surveys, a ranking question is inefficient for respondents to evaluate. When there are ten attributes to rank, it becomes increasingly difficult to rank items accurately, leading to fatigue and lower quality data.

Eliminate Bias

MaxDiff Forces a respondent to pick what is least important and most important. Respondents will likely rate all features as important if separate rating questions or a matrix are used instead of MaxDiff. This drawback could be referred to as "List Order Bias." In that scenario, an organization wouldn't have the data needed to maximize the budget; the company would use resources in areas that aren't truly important.

How To Analyze MaxDiff Data?

BlockSurvey offers a Simple Count Analysis and ranks answers based on a simple score, which is computed using the below formula:

Following inferences can be drawn from the analysis:

  • The higher the score, the more appealing an attribute is to your audience.
  • A positive score means that the attribute was selected as MOST appealing more often than LEAST appealing.
  • A negative score means that the attribute was selected as LEAST appealing more often than MOST appealing.
  • A score of zero means that the attribute was chosen as MOST and LEAST appealing an equal number of times OR it has never been chosen.

What is MaxDiff/Best-Worst Scale in market research?

MaxDiff, also known as Best-Worst scaling, is a research method used to measure preferences by asking respondents to choose the best and worst options from a set of alternatives.

How does MaxDiff/Best-Worst Scale work?

In MaxDiff, respondents are presented with a list of options and asked to select the best and worst options in each set. This process is repeated multiple times, allowing for the ranking of preferences based on the frequency of selections.

Is MaxDiff/Best-Worst Scale an effective research method?

Yes, MaxDiff is widely regarded as an effective method for measuring preferences. It provides more discrimination and better insights compared to traditional rating/ranking scales.
